About the role
Are you passionate about making a difference in the lives of children with special educational needs? We are seeking dedicated and compassionate Special Needs Teaching Assistants (SEN TAs) to join our team in London.

Key Responsibilities: Provide tailored support to students with a range of special educational needs, including autism, ADHD, and learning disabilities.
Work closely with teachers, therapists, and parents to create a supportive learning environment.
Support students in both one-to-one and small group settings, ensuring their safety and well-being.
Foster an inclusive and encouraging atmosphere that promotes students' confidence and independence.
Help with classroom activities, behaviour management, and personal care where necessary.
Requirements: Previous experience working with children with special needs (preferred but not essential).
A patient, empathetic, and adaptable approach to working with children.
Excellent communication and teamwork skills.
A commitment to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children.
Relevant qualifications (e.g., CACHE Level 2/3, SEN training) are desirable.
